SOLANO COUNTY, Calif. — Tens of thousands of PG&E customers are without power across Solano County.

According to PG&E, the biggest impacts are in Vacaville, Fairfield, and Vallejo. More than 4,000 customers are without power as of 10 p.m.

The impacts comes after the region dealt with a strong storm sweeping through the area. 

The strongest winds of the storm are over for now with only breezy conditions in the morning. More scattered showers continue today with thunderstorms possible this evening.
